Khao Niew Gai Pad

Khao Niew Gai Pad is a delightful Thai rice dish featuring aromatic sticky rice tossed with stir-fried chicken and vibrant vegetables, delivering a burst of flavors and textures. Rich in protein and nutrients, this dish is perfect for a wholesome meal.

Ingredients

  • Sticky Rice - 200 grams
  • Chicken Breast - 200 grams, diced
  • Bell Pepper - 1 medium, sliced
  • Carrot - 1 medium, julienned
  • Onion - 1 small, sliced
  • Garlic - 3 cloves, minced
  • Egg - 1 large
  • Soy Sauce - 2 tablespoons
  • Oyster Sauce - 1 tablespoon
  • Vegetable Oil - 2 tablespoons
  • Black Pepper - 1/2 teaspoon
  • Fresh Coriander - 2 tablespoons, chopped
  • Lime - 1, cut into wedges

Steps

  1. Soak the sticky rice in water for at least 4 hours or overnight for best results.
  2. Drain the soaked rice and steam it for about 20-25 minutes until translucent and sticky.
  3. In a large skillet or wok, heat vegetable oil over medium heat.
  4. Add minced gar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 30 seconds.
  5. Add diced chicken breast and cook until brow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es.
  6. Stir in sliced bell pepper, julienned carrot, and onion, cooking for another 3-4 minutes until the vegetables are tender.
  7. Push the chicken and vegetables to one side of the skillet, crack the egg into the empty side, and scramble it until cooked.
  8. Combine everything in the skillet and add soy sauce, oyster sauce, and black pepper, stirring well to coat.
  9. Once combined, add the steamed sticky rice, gently folding it into the mixture until evenly distributed.
  10. Serve hot, garnished with chopped fresh coriander and lime wedges on the side.
